In 2002, Alto designed and manufactured a series disabled access areas for the Gillette Stadium in Foxborough, MA. The stadium was constructed in 2002 as the new home of NFL team the New England Patriots.
The aluminium construction consists of removable deck sections to sit over the standard terracing to allow the stadium to comply with the American Disabled Association (ADA) legislation.
Because of the design of the stadium, every position was a unique size and shape. When not required the sections can be removed to allow standard terracing to be restored; thereby maximizing spectator revenue potential.
